How they compare
Chad currently reports 57.1% against 55.0% in Pakistan, a difference of 2.1%.
Across all 11 years both countries report, Chad has been ahead every year.
Chad ranks 160th and Pakistan ranks 161st of 183 countries.
Chad has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Chad | Pakistan |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2000s | 84.5% | 69.2% | 15.3% | Chad |
| 2010s | 78.7% | 69.7% | 8.9% | Chad |
| 2020s | 57.1% | 55.0% | 2.1% | Chad |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
